Transaction 59c2a31731de5e7236f10023135cd8566126afa6f8881bb79e85d3731745b56e

block
b8f667d7116334d1f59248266031dac6148d8d6c9a2a58434c0fa1547b64cbb5

20 Inputs

2 Outputs